Lanzarote Weather October – Warm Days and Pleasant Evenings

October in Lanzarote is warm, sunny, and beautifully balanced between the heat of summer and the freshness of early autumn. You’ll still be in T-shirts and swimwear most of the day, but nights begin to cool slightly, and there’s a small but noticeable uptick in the chance of cloud or a passing shower.

With average highs around 26–27°C and lows around 18–19°C, the island remains a sun-seeker’s paradise, but without the extremes of July and August. The ocean stays warm, and the vibe shifts to a more relaxed pace—making it a favourite for British families on half-term breaks, couples, and solo travellers wanting a final sun escape before winter.

Sunshine & Rainfall

Expect around 7–8 hours of sunshine daily. The days are shorter than summer, with sunsets around 7pm early in the month, and closer to 6:30pm by Halloween—but there’s still plenty of time to enjoy the beach or a day trip.

Rainfall increases slightly in October, averaging 10–15 mm across the month. This might translate to one or two short showers, often late in the month. Extended rainy periods are rare. Occasionally, a passing storm or tropical system remnant may bring a quick downpour or brief thunderstorm—but the sun often returns quickly.

Temperatures

  • Daytime highs: Average 26–27°C, often feeling like summer in the first half of the month
  • Nighttime lows: Around 18–19°C, cooler than August but still mild
  • Early October: Some days still reach 28°C, especially with full sunshine
  • Late October: Highs may dip to 24–25°C, with evenings starting to feel fresher

Nights are no longer balmy like in summer, but still very comfortable for outdoor dining. A light sweater or hoodie is smart to bring, especially later in the month.

Wind in October

The persistent trade winds of summer relax in October. You’ll still get the occasional gentle breeze, but it’s noticeably calmer overall. That means less blowing sand, calmer beach conditions, and better opportunities for paddleboarding, kayaking, and relaxed swimming.

Sheltered resorts like Playa Blanca remain mostly wind-free. If the wind does return, it’s typically mild and brief.

October’s moderate UV index (5–7) still calls for regular sunscreen use, especially if you’re planning to sunbathe or be outdoors during the middle of the day.

Pros & Cons of Visiting Lanzarote in October

Pros of Visiting in October
Still warm enough for sunbathing and swimming
Fewer tourists than in summer (except for half-term week)
Lower prices on accommodation and flights
Calmer winds and more stable sea conditions
Great for sightseeing and outdoor activities without the oppressive summer heat
Golden hour light and mild evenings—ideal for al fresco dinners and sunset beach walks

Cons of October in Lanzarote
Slightly shorter days and earlier sunsets compared to summer
A small chance of rain, especially in the second half of the month
Nights are cooler—you may want a layer in the evening
Some restaurants or beach clubs may begin to reduce opening hours after the peak season
Slight increase in mosquito activity in greener areas after rainfall (still mild compared to mainland Spain)
